header{top:0;left:0;position:fixed;}
li{list-style:none}
img{border:0; vertical-align:middle;}
input,textarea,select{ vertical-align:middle;}
input:-moz-placeholder {color:#fff;}
table{border-collapse:collapse;border-spacing:0;}
p{word-wrap:break-word;}

body{background:#eee;}
.am-header-default{background:#fff;}
.am-header-default .am-header-nav > a{color:#666;}
.am-header .am-header-title{font-size:16px;}

.cRed,a.cRed:link,a.cRed:visited{color:#fb6e52 !important}
.cBlue,a.cBlue:link,a.cBlue:visited{color:#08c !important}
.cYellow,a.cYellow:link,a.cYellow:visited{ color:#fd0 !important}
.cDRed,a.cDRed:link,a.cDRed:visited{ color:#bc2931 !important}
.cOrange,a.cOrange:link,a.cOrange:visited{color:#f60 !important}
.cGray,a.cGray:link,a.cGray:visited{ color:#888 !important}
.cGreen,a.cGreen:link,a.cGreen:visited{ color:#484 !important}
.cDGray,a.cDGray:link,a.cDGray:visited{ color:#444 !important}
.cRreen,a.cRreen:link,a.cRreen:visited{ color:#6c0 !important}
.cWhite ,a.cWhite:link,a.cWhite:visited{ color:#fff !important}

.fl{float:left !important;}
.fr{float:right !important;}
.bg_index{background:url(../images/bg_index.jpg) no-repeat #00458f;background-size:100%;}
.content{width:90%;margin:5% auto;z-index:-10;}


.footer_index{background:#333;padding:10px;text-align:center;font-size:12px;color:#aaa;line-height:18px;}
.menu_top a{width:33.33%;color:#aaa;display:block;padding:0 10px;float:left;font-size:14px;margin:0;line-height:36px;}
.menu_top a.a_title{width:100%;border-bottom:1px solid #444;color:#ddd;font-weight:bold;margin:20px 0 0 0;}

.footer_index{background:#333;padding:10px;text-align:center;font-size:12px;color:#aaa;line-height:18px;}
.footer_index_1{position:fixed;bottom:0;width:100%;}

.wh_content{width:100%;padding:5% 7%;overflow:hidden;font-size:14px;line-height:26px;color:#666;text-align:justify;text-justify:inter-ideograph;background:#fff;}
.wh_content img{width:100%;}

.nav_content{width:100%;background:#fff;overflow:hidden;text-align:center;border:2px solid #007b2b;border-radius:5px;margin:10px 0 20px 0;}
.nav_content a{width:25%;line-height:36px;display:block;text-align:center;float:left;font-size:12px;color:#007b2b;}
.nav_content a.a_on{background:#007b2b;color:#fff;}
.nav_content_3 a{width:33.33%;}
.nav_content_2 a{width:50%;}
.nav_content_1 a{width:100%;}

.news_list ul{width:100%;overflow:hidden;margin:0;padding:0;}
.news_list li{padding:6px 0;border-bottom:1px dashed #ddd;white-space:nowrap;text-overflow:ellipsis;width:100%;overflow:hidden;}
.news_list a{color:#666;}
.news_list span{color:#aaa;}

.news_info{width:100%;overflow:hidden;text-align:justify;text-justify:inter-ideograph;}
.news_info h2{font-size:16px;margin:0;}
.news_info span{font-size:12px;color:#888;}
.news_info hr{border:0;border-bottom:1px dashed #ddd;margin:0 0 15px 0;}

.pic_list{width:100%;overflow:hidden;margin:15px 0;}
.pic_list ul{width:100%;float:left;padding:0;margin:0;}
.pic_list li{width:46%;margin:2%;float:left;text-align:center;font-size:12px;}
.pic_list li a{color:#666;}
.pic_list li img{width:120px;height:120px;}
.pic_list h2{width:80%;margin:5% auto;font-size:12px;text-align:center;font-weight:normal;white-space:nowrap;text-overflow:ellipsis;overflow:hidden;}

.pic_list2{width:100%;overflow:hidden;margin:15px 0;}
.pic_list2 ul{width:100%;float:left;padding:0;margin:0;}
.pic_list2 li{width:100%;font-size:12px;color:#888;border-bottom:1px dashed #ccc;padding:10px 0;overflow:hidden;}
.pic_list2 li a{color:#666;}
.pic_list2 li img{width:80px;height:80px;float:left;margin:0 15px 0 0;}
.pic_list2 h2{font-size:14px;white-space:nowrap;text-overflow:ellipsis;overflow:hidden;margin:0;}

.table_info {margin:10px;background:#efefef;padding:10px;overflow:hidden;}
.table_info hr{height:1px;border:none;border-top:1px dashed #ccc;margin:10px 0;}
.table_info span{font-weight:bold;}

.am-header-jtb{background-color:#a00;color:#fff;}
.am-header-jtb a{color:#fff;}
.am-header-jtb .am-header-nav > a{color:#fff;}

.header_info{width:100%;height:53px;padding:9px 15px;background:#fff;overflow:hidden;}
.header_info img{float:left;height:100%;}
.header_info span{float:right;}
.header_info a{color:#444;}

.title_info img{width:100%;}
.body_index{width:100%;padding:20% 0 0 0;}
.body_index img{width:100%;}
.menu_index{width:100%;}